What to Look For in a Janitorial Supply Company

Choosing a janitorial supply company can affect the degree of cleanliness in a commercial setting. The ideal supplier must ensure you that your premises will stay sanitary and tidy. A reliable supplier can also help reduce time and streamline your routine by supplying products that match your requirements. Careful choice reduces the risk of missing items, delays, or ineffective tools.



Review the Range



Begin with assessing the overall product range. A good supplier ought to stock the essential products relied on regularly: cleaning chemicals, paper items, waste management tools, and equipment. A broad range allows you to order everything from one place, which reduces administration and keeps routines consistent. A limited selection often results in multiple vendors, more deliveries, and extra stock management.



Consider Product Quality



Cleaning demands materials that cope with daily use. Strong disinfectants, absorbent papers, and well-built equipment improve efficiency for cleaning staff. Poor products slow down tasks and tend to waste time and money. Ask if the supplier carries recognised brands or has its own line that meets industry standards. Trial packs give you a feel for performance before placing large orders.



Review Pricing Structures



Clear pricing supports better budgeting. Some suppliers advertise low prices but supply items that wear out fast, leading to higher reordering frequency. Others may cost more but deliver more durable options. The balance is to find a cost level that fits your needs without lowering results. Check for bulk discounts or credit terms to make regular purchasing easier.



Consider Delivery Performance



Late or missing deliveries can disrupt cleaning routines. A supplier should offer dependable delivery, up-to-date stock information, and a smooth ordering process. Communication is just as important. If a product becomes unavailable or needs substitution, the supplier should keep you informed. Fast replies help prevent disruption.



Support Services



Cleaning teams often need advice when selecting products for specific tasks (e.g. washrooms or flooring). A experienced supplier should advise on suitable options. Good support requires easy contact channels and quick answers to queries, whether it concerns product info, help with orders, or guidance on new cleaning needs.



Sustainability Matters



Many businesses now aim to reduce waste. Suppliers offering green products, refill options, or recyclable packaging can support these goals. Adjusting a few products can help with wider environmental efforts.
